CentOS7下yum安装MySQL详细教程
(图片来源网络,侵删)
LINUX作为一种开源的操作系统,受到了广大开发者和用户的喜爱。而CentOS7作为LINUX的一个流行发行版,具有稳定性和安全性,被广泛应用于服务器和企业级应用中。本文将详细介绍在CentOS7下使用yum命令安装MySQL的步骤和注意事项。
在开始安装MySQL之前,首先需要确保系统是最新的。可以使用以下命令来更新系统:
(图片来源网络,侵删)
```
sudo yum update
(图片来源网络,侵删)
CentOS7默认的yum源中没有MySQL的软件包,因此需要添加官方的yum源。可以按照以下步骤来添加官方yum源:
1. 打开终端并以root用户身份登录。
2. 运行以下命令下载并安装官方的yum源配置文件:
sudo wget -community-release-el7-3.noarch.rpm
sudo rpm -Uvh mysql80-community-release-el7-3.noarch.rpm
3. 运行以下命令启用MySQL的yum源:
sudo yum-config-manager --enable mysql80-community
在添加了官方yum源后,就可以使用yum命令来安装MySQL了。可以按照以下步骤来安装MySQL:
1. 运行以下命令安装MySQL服务器:
sudo yum install mysql-server
2. 运行以下命令启动MySQL服务,并设置开机自启动:
sudo systemctl start mysqld
sudo systemctl enable mysqld
3. 运行以下命令来查看MySQL服务的状态:
sudo systemctl status mysqld
如果显示"active (running)",则表示MySQL服务已成功启动。
安装完成后,还需要进行一些配置才能正常使用MySQL。可以按照以下步骤来配置MySQL:
1. 运行以下命令来设置MySQL的初始密码:
sudo grep 'temporary password' /var/log/mysqld.log
该命令将输出一个临时密码,记下该密码。
2. 运行以下命令来进行MySQL的安全性配置:
sudo mysql_secure_installation
按照提示进行配置,包括修改密码和删除匿名用户等。
安装和配置完成后,可以运行以下命令来测试MySQL的连接:
mysql -u root -p
然后输入之前设置的密码,如果成功连接上MySQL服务器,则表示安装和配置已经完成。
1. 在安装MySQL之前,确保系统已经安装了wget工具,如果没有安装可以使用以下命令安装:
sudo yum install wget
2. 如果系统中已经安装了其他版本的MySQL,可以使用以下命令来卸载:
sudo yum remove mysql-*
3. 在配置MySQL时,建议修改初始密码并删除匿名用户,以提高安全性。
在Ubuntu中,可以使用apt-get命令来安装软件包。apt-get是一个强大的包管理工具,可以自动处理软件包的依赖关系,并且提供了用户友好的界面。可以使用以下命令来安装Apache服务器:
sudo apt-get install apache2
这样就可以方便地在Ubuntu中安装各种软件包了。